What if the kingdom of God feels less like a courtroom and more like an open mic in a funeral home? In this episode, Russ begins with a homemade parable and follows it upstream—into church history, theology, and the distorted image of God that turned grace into pressure. A story about why explanation hasn’t set us free—and why the right God just might.
